HDC Hyundai Development Company announced on the 30th that the Seodaemun Central I-Park in Seodaemun District, Seoul, has obtained the AAA certification for its home network building.

This certification is the highest grade awarded through a comprehensive evaluation of various factors such as smart home technology capability, information security system, and device compatibility, operated jointly by the Ministry of Science and ICT and the Korea Information & Communication Association (KAIT).

The I-Park Home app applied at Seodaemun Central I-Park has obtained information security certification, and the monthly pads used by residents have passed the Internet of Things (IoT) security certification. These monthly pads safely manage certification information and have removed vulnerable aspects to hacking, as well as preventing external intrusions and automatically terminating access after a certain period, receiving a suitable judgment in all security-related items.

Seodaemun Central I-Park is designed so that various functions such as lighting, heating, gas, door access, and elevator call can be easily operated with just a smartphone through the smart home platform I-Park Home app developed by HDC Hyundai Development Company in collaboration with HDC LABS.

Additionally, it is linked to major home appliances such as Samsung Electronics and LG Electronics, enhancing convenience in daily life, and supporting cultural and leisure activities through the residents-only e-book subscription service 'IPARK BOOKS.'

HDC Hyundai Development Company stated that it plans to actively expand the verified smart home technology and security systems from Seodaemun Central I-Park to other I-Park complexes, ensuring that many I-Park residents can enjoy a safe and convenient living environment.
